Derivis, Prosper - Autograph Letter Signed 1849 [FILM] conductor and famous as aFrench bass (1808 1880), who possessed a rich deep voice that had a great carrying power. Autograph letter in French signed by him, dated June 27, 1849, addressed to Master Tailor and Costume Designer of the Royal Academy of Music in Paris, asking him to send him costumes for the Venice carnival of 1849. Size is 5. 2 x 8. 4 inches, 4 written pages, creases, some rust stain, in overall very good condition.
